Dajbabe is a Serbian Orthodox Christian Monastery in suburb of the capital of Montenegro, city Podgorica. Monastery Dajbabe is located in a cave on Dajbabe hill (Dajbabska gora), which raises above Zeta valley. The monastery was founded in 1897.

Durrës (also known under Italian name Durazzo), historically known as Epidamnos and Dyrrachium, is the second most populous city of the Republic of Albania. Located on the Adriatic Sea, it is the country's most ancient and economic and historic center.

Kruje, a town in Albania, is located only 20 km north from the capital of Albania, Tirana. The town is well know within centuries, especially as the center of rebellion against the Ottoman Empire. Nowadays the town Kruje is important center of tourism in Albania. The main attraction of the town is Kruje castle.

Located in northern Albania, Lezhe lies between the Adriatic coast and the rolling hills of the hinterland. Known as the "City of Skanderbeg", it blends ancient ruins, medieval lore, and seaside charm. Its strategic position near the Drin River and Shëngjin's beaches makes it a gateway to cultural and natural treasures. Lezhe Castle, the witness of Byzantine, Venetian, and Ottoman eras, is the blend of medieval and Ottoman elements showcases the region's shifting cultural influences.
The Monastery of Ostrog is a monastery of the Serbian Orthodox Church situated against an almost vertical background, high up in the large rock of Ostroška Greda, in Montenegro.

One of the continuously inhabited cities in the Balkans, Shkoder, the fifth most populous city of the Republic of Albania, sprawls across the southern part of Lake Shkoder and the foothills of the Albanian Alps on the banks of Buna, Drin and Kir. Due to its proximity to the Adriatic Sea, Shkoder is affected by a seasonal Mediterranean climate with continental influences. Lively city, it's know for many shops, for uphill fortress Rozafa Castle and beautiful Orthodox Cathedral.
